Tucker Carlson ripped for peddling conspiracy theory that COVID was made to spare Jews

News RoomBy News RoomOctober 21, 20251 ViewsNo Comments

Commentators are slamming Tucker Carlson for peddling the conspiracy theory that COVID-19 was made in a way that rendered Jewish people immune to the deadly virus.

On the Monday episode of “The Tucker Carlson Show,” the host brought up Health and Human Services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s baseless claim that COVID could be “tailored” to have more adverse effects on specific groups of people.

Jewish organizations have widely condemned Kennedy’s crazed theory, which was first reported by The Post.

Carlson’s guest, author and researcher Andrew Huff, said it was “scientifically true,” adding: “There was a finding in a scientific publication that two different populations … of people of Jewish ancestry — depending on which line they’re from — one was more heavily impacted than the others.”

Carlson chimed in to explain that Huff was referring to “Sephardic/Ashkenazi” Jews.

Some of the backlash against him for entertaining the conspiracy theory with Huff — who previously worked for EcoHealth Alliance, a lab that studied viruses — came from fellow conservatives.

Sen. Ted Cruz (R-Tex.) sarcastically wrote on X about Jews running the Chinese lab that the White House considers the point of origin for the virus.

“Wait– the Jews were running the Wuhan Institute for Virology?? Who knew?” he wrote with a woozy emojii.

RedState.com writer Bonchie noted that anyone still pushing theories about COVID being created by Jews is a “clown.”

Ah yes, it was the Joooos who created Covid-19 and not, you know, the Chinese in China, where the disease orginated, in a lab, controlled by the Chinese.

I’m sorry, but if you’re still doing the “he’s just asking questions” thing, you’re a clown. https://t.co/4kz3JZFIOM

— Bonchie (@bonchieredstate) October 21, 2025

It’s not the first time Carlson has faced allegations of antisemitism. Jewish groups and Israeli media outlets recently accused the ex-Fox News host of stoking antisemitic conspiracy theories about Charlie Kirk’s assassination.

Right-wing commentator Arynne Wexler wrote on X: “And Europeans blamed the Jews for the Black Death. That led to massacres. We’re talking thousands of Jews slaughtered, burned alive, entire communities annihilated. Tucker isn’t creative, he’s copying centuries-old blood libel.”

Eyal Yakoby, a recent University of Pennsylvania graduate who sued his alma mater over claims of antisemitism, voiced his outrage, too.

“Covid-19 was created by the CCP, but rather than ridicule the CCP, Tucker has managed to blame the Jews somehow,” he wrote on X.

The backlash against Carlson was first reported by Mediaite.
